Sleep calculator – Example with bedtime and wake up time So for example, for a healthy 18-60-year-old adult who feels rested, refreshed and ready for the day after 7.5 hours of sleep, a sleep calculator would look something like this (always allowing at least 15-20 minutes to fall asleep and taking into account the awakening window from Sleep ...

Multiply 90 minutes (each cycle time) by five (the number of sleep cycles per night) to get 450 minutes or 7.5 hours of sleep. Sleep apnea is a common sleep-related breathing disorder that disrupts breathing at night. People with this condition often snore heavily and may wake up choking or gasping for air. There are two types of sleep apnea. Obstructive sleep apnea occurs when tissues in the mouth and throat relax, frequently blocking the upper airway.

(Four sleep cycles would give just six hours of sleep, six sleep cycles would give 9 hours of sleep per night) If you need to wake up by 7am then count back 7.5 hours to find that bedtime is around 11.30pm.The best way to figure out what time you should sleep is to work backward. Take the time you plan to wake up (say, 6 a.m.) and subtract the recommended 7 to 9 hours of sleep (which is around 9 to 11 p.m. the night before). This is your bedtime ballpark. Jul 17, 2023 · Sleep debt calculator operates on a simple principle. It calculates the difference between your average nightly sleep and the recommended sleep duration for your age group. For example, if you are an adult who needs eight hours of sleep but consistently only gets six hours per night, the calculator will reveal a sleep debt of two hours.
